Add 50/6 and 40/25

1st number: 8 2/6, 2nd number: 1 15/25

50/6 + 40/25 is 149/15.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 6 and 25 is 150

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 150
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 6 × 25 = 150,
    50/6 = 50 × 25/6 × 25 = 1250/150
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 25 × 6 = 150,
    40/25 = 40 × 6/25 × 6 = 240/150
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    1250/150 + 240/150 = 1250 + 240/150 = 1490/150
  5. 1490/150 simplified gives 149/15
  6. So, 50/6 + 40/25 = 149/15
